7.3 Peak & average Brightness & Contrast measure standard specification
7.3.1 White Peak brightness measure specification
1) In non-impressed condition, measure peak brightness displayable as much as possible PDP module.
2) Measuring instrument: CS-1000, CA-210, CA-100+ or a sort of Color Analyzer.
(Please adjust CA-210, CA-100+ by CS-1000 before measuring.)
3) Pattern Generator : VG-828 or a sort of digital pattern generator.
(displayable Full White & 1/100 White Window pattern)
4) Measure
condition
a. Test pattern : in center, 1/10(H) * 1/10(V) of Window Pattern.
(white pattern in non-impressed condition)
b. SET condition: Contrast Level => 100%, Brightness Level => Suitable Level (About 35~45).
c. Environment condition : Dark room in the non outside light
5) Measurement
a. Do heat-run PDP module at 30minutes in normal temperature (25℃) by using full white pattern
of 15% signal level (38 gray level).
b. Impress test pattern signal in 1/10(H) * 1/10(V) White Window of 100% (255Gray Level).
c. Measure 3 times brightness of central white window, and mark peak brightness in max
brightness degree.
d. Measure the same condition in video signal /RGB signal.
7.3.2 Average Brightness measure specification
1) Impress 100%(255Gray Level) full white pattern at the same peak brightness measurement.
2) Measure average brightness in 9 points.

7.3.3 Contrast ratio measure specification
1) Test display signal : 30*30 dots White Window signal & all Black Raster signal
2) Dark room measure condition : Using touch type Color analyzer CA-100+(or CS-1000, CA-210) Dark
room in the non outside light.
3) Bright room measure condition : In bright room of 150Lx illumination in the panel surface, locate a
source of light on the above 45˚of the panel surface.
4) Measure method (from 42G1 CAS)
a. The brightness of the white peak(Lw) position is measured while the 1%-window pattern is “ON”
state. And then, it should be checked in 10 seconds after 1%-window is “ON”state.
The brightness of the black(Lb) is measured any point(Min.data) of panel.
b. The brightness of dark room is less than 1 lux.
Contrast ratio = Lw / Lb
If it does not use Prior measurement, use generally simple test measurement.
The Correct measure specification is followed by IEC61988-2/CD, JAPAN EIAJ-2710
